JEval
is the advanced library for adding high-performance, mathematical,
Boolean and functional expression parsing and evaluation to your Java applications. For more details go here. For help getting started, see the samples and JUnits tests in the download package. Latest release: 0.9.3 Beta (March 21, 2007) Features:
Parses and evaluates dynamic and static expressions at run time. A great solution for filtering data at runtime. Supports mathematical, Boolean, String and functional expressions. Supports all major mathematical and Boolean operators. Supports custom functions. 39 Math and String functions built in and ready to use. Supports nested functions. Supports variables. Allows for custom variable resolver. No reparsing of expressions when variables change. No dependencies to other non-standard Java libraries. JUnit tests. Compatible with J2SE 1.2 and above. Check out our new blog, Evolutionary
Goo.
|
|||||||